What is the average salary in Mountlake Terrace, WA?

The average salary in Mountlake Terrace, WA is $67,764 per year.

In Mountlake Terrace, WA, job seekers can find varied salary opportunities. The average yearly salary for a worker in this area is $67,764. This average includes a wide range of income levels. Many workers earn between $35,000 and $175,000 annually.

The distribution of salaries shows that some of the most common earnings fall within specific ranges. About 32.81% of workers earn between $35,000 and $47,727. Another 22.83% of workers earn between $47,727 and $60,455. It shows that many jobs in this area offer competitive salaries. What are the best paying jobs in Mountlake Terrace, WA?

Mountlake Terrace offers several lucrative job opportunities for skilled professionals. Registered Nurses earn the highest salaries, averaging around $104,554 annually. Maintenance Technicians also enjoy good pay, with an average salary of approximately $51,634 per year. Both roles demand specific skills and experience, making them attractive options for those seeking steady, well-paying jobs in the area. Direct Support Professionals and Preschool Teachers provide essential services, with average salaries of $47,463 and $43,155, respectively. What are the best paying jobs in Mountlake Terrace, WA without a degree?

In Mountlake Terrace, WA, job seekers can find good-paying work without needing a college degree. Landscapers earn an average of $48,273 a year, making it the top-paying job on this list. Line cooks follow closely, with an average salary of $45,912. Both roles offer solid earnings and the chance to start working without formal education. Other options include baristas, who can earn about $38,495, and servers, with an average salary of $37,027. These jobs provide good pay and opportunities to start quickly. Which companies offer the top salaries in Mountlake Terrace, WA?

Job seekers in Mountlake Terrace, WA, can find good opportunities with some companies offering higher salaries. Premera Blue Cross stands out as the highest-paying employer in the area, with an average salary of about $130,555. This is followed by Blue Flame Heating Air & Electric, which offers an average salary around $84,196. Other notable companies in the area include Mindful Support Services with an average salary of approximately $68,957, Sunrise Services with an average salary around $58,190, and First Security Bank of Washington with an average salary of about $53,719. How does the cost of living in Mountlake Terrace, WA compare to the national average?

Mountlake Terrace, Washington, has a higher cost of living compared to the nationwide average. Housing costs in Mountlake Terrace are 52% higher than the national average, with the index at 152. Groceries, utilities, and healthcare also show increases, with indexes at 110, 115, and 120, respectively. Other expenses like transportation and miscellaneous items are close to the national average. The transportation index stands at 105 and miscellaneous expenses at 102.
